Kashmire Pink & Green Trinket Box
This decorative box originates from Kashmir, India, where papier-mache art has been a traditional craft since the 15th century. The piece features hand-painted floral motifs with pink flowers and green foliage, finished with a protective lacquer coating that gives it a glossy appearance.
Kashmiri papier-mache items are highly valued by collectors of ethnic art and handcrafted decorative objects. These pieces are appreciated for their intricate hand-painted designs and the sustainable crafting techniques that transform simple paper pulp into durable, functional art. Collectors particularly value authentic examples that showcase the traditional craftsmanship of the Kashmir region.
